Simon Grix (born 28 September 1985) is an Ireland international rugby league footballer who played as a second-row forward for Halifax in the Betfred Championship[4][3] and was the team's manager from May 2019 to Oct 2023. He is currently the interim coach for Super League side Hull FC, following the departure of previous coach Tony Smith, who left the club by mutual consent on 10 April 2024.
